Truth, Goodness and Beauty
Before the birth of Christ, philosophers like Plato and Aristotle discussed things beyond the physical world which explained reality and existence. They focused on three values: truth, goodness and beauty. St. Augustine of Hippo and St. Thomas Aquinas believed: 1. God is the Standard and Source of all that is True, Good, and Beautiful.
